Reading:
Reading allow you to come across many new words , help you to frame sentence with that words. Keep an reference like dictionary also additionally helps you to quickly look into the meaning of the words.
Repetition:
Repeat! Rehash! Rehash! Studies have supported the possibility that it takes no less than 10 to 20 times of repetition before a word turns into a piece of your vocabulary. A great many people can learn around 15 new words a day .Do this for a couple of months and you will have many new words in your vocabulary in the blink of an eye.
